The gates open at 6am and shut for descent at 4pm; all cars have to be out with the crater just before 6pm. formally, you might be only allowed to stay down within the crater to get a highest of 6 several hours, but this isn't enforced.

Replicas of a number of the fossils found in the region can be found during the Olduvai Museum, together with the Laetoli footprints (the oldest footmarks at any time located). Actual fossils of several of the extinct animals that accustomed to Dwell in the area can be noticed within the museum.

right now, the original diggings is usually explored by using a guideline, but the leading attraction is a wonderful web-site museum that lies a short distance off the primary track connecting Ngorongoro Crater to Serengeti National Park. shows incorporate replicas of some of check here the additional fascinating hominid fossils unearthed at the location plus the Laetoli footprints, coupled with real fossils of the menagerie of extinct oddities: a short-necked giraffe, an enormous swine, an aquatic elephant along with a bizarre antelope with long de-curved horns.

Ngorongoro Crater Map The name of the crater has an onomatopoeic origin; it absolutely was named via the Maasai pastoralists following the seem made by the cowbell (ngoro ngoro). based upon fossil proof observed within the Olduvai Gorge, a variety of hominid species have occupied the world for 3 million many years.
